On Tue, 9 Apr 2002, Brian Somers wrote:

> brian       2002/04/09 20:13:28 PDT
>
>   Modified files:
>     sys/dev/digi         digi.c
>   Log:
>   Add a digi_delay() function and use it instead of tsleep() when polling
>   the card for command completion.
>
>   digi_delay() uses either tsleep() or DELAY() depending on the value of
>   ``cold''.
>
>   Pointed in the right direction by: jhb

Maybe tsleep() should sleep when cold if given a timeout.  This is not quite
right, since the semantics of the timeout arg is to give a maximum wait,
not a delay, but it is better than ...

>
>   Revision  Changes    Path
>   1.25      +14 -5     src/sys/dev/digi/digi.c

N * (+14 -5) in N drivers.  All drivers that support dynamic loading need
something like this, since busy-waiting on running systems is unacceptable.
Not that I will ever want to use this misfeature.
